The Central Intercollegiate Athletic Association (CIAA) is a Division-II conference consisting of eleven historically African-American institutions of higher education. Established in 1912, the CIAA is the nation's oldest black athletic conference. Member schools are located in North Carolina, Virginia, and Maryland.
